Finding a floor ? - Aguia Resources => An update (Aug 26)...

AGR has been a difficult stock to hold.

While it has since secured its operating license and is now a producer of phosphate, the stock price remains under pressure.

There are two reasons: i) folks are waiting for proof that the operation is ramping up as planned and customers are buying, and ii) it has done so many placements that one can't help but think there is another raising round the corner.

Here is the latest update from the CEO:

https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=MZncRrvYJlw

Here are my take aways:

  1. Phosphate demand surrounding its plant is 3M tons. In addition, AGR is selling its phosphate at a decent discount (20-25%) to imports. Its capacity is only 160K (or 200K in the upside scenario). It is not unreasonable to think it can sell out its existing capacity.

  2. Also note Tim is talking selling price of around A$200. Pricewise, it is on target.

  3. Tim talked about the time line for the new plant. The new plant will take capacity from 150-200K to over 500K tons. The new plant will come online in late 27/28... So say it will commence operation in 1H 28.

Now look at the recent government initiative to support the build out of domestic fertilizer capacity..... See Pic 1.

It is a big deal for AGR as it can now seek funding assistance for its new plant (say A$20-30M capX in total).

Plus longer term, AGR harbors ambition to build another plant for "simple phosphate" to bring capacity to 1M tons.... Remember this plant is going to cost a lot more (over $100M would be my guess). The government program will certainly come in handy.

2H 26 would be critical. If AGR can sell out its 70-80K tons target, it would have generated EBTIDA of$8-10M. Plus it would also show that it is gaining traction with farmers for its natural phosphate product.

Accordingly, with the government funding program as well, don't think AGR will need to do another placement unless it decides to go crazy on Colombia. No to mention it has over 500M options outstanding. These options can potentially bring in another >$10M in cash as these options get exercised when the stock price picks up.

Upside is clearly there..... Each ton of phosphate can bring in EBITDA of $130 or so... Within 2 years, it can be producing and selling 500-600K tons of phosphate. We are looking at EBITDA of >$60M. Vs. MV of $40-50M (including the options).

What we need to look for ? 1) Commercial traction and pricing in 2H 2026 (can it find enough farmers interested in its product and pry them away from whatever they have been using), ii) exploration success in Mato Grande and Passo Feio- it needs to find more phosphate mines to feed its new plant(s).

The last placement was done at $0.017. Suspect this should be the floor price.

Upside is substantial if/when the management delivers on its promises and plans.
